sunglow
驱动牛犊
驱动牛犊
  • 注册日期2001-03-30
  • 最后登录
  • 粉丝0
  • 关注0
  • 积分0分
  • 威望0点
  • 贡献值0点
  • 好评度0点
  • 原创分0分
  • 专家分0分
阅读:2034回复:2

如何将源码载入SoftICE?

楼主#
更多 发布于:2001-06-27 16:01
我用DriverStudio生成了一USB驱动程序,编译已经过了(得到sys),现在想将sys调入SoftICE实现源码级调试,却怎么也没法使SoftICE的代码窗口显示源码。我可是严格按SoftICE的使用说明试过的,不知还有什么没注意到的?请各位大虾指点!我的操作步骤如下:
1、激活Symbol Loader;
2、用File/Open Module 调入sys;
3、设置Module/Settings/Translation页为Symbols and source code和Package source with symbol table;
4、用Module/Translate生成符号表NMS;
5、在Edit/SoftICE Initialization Settings/Symbols页中加入NMS;
6、重新启动,激活SoftICE,应能看到源码,但看不到!

最新喜欢:

hxqw2000hxqw20...
sunglow
leerom
驱动小牛
驱动小牛
  • 注册日期2001-06-08
  • 最后登录2010-08-31
  • 粉丝0
  • 关注0
  • 积分3分
  • 威望22点
  • 贡献值0点
  • 好评度1点
  • 原创分0分
  • 专家分0分
沙发#
发布于:2001-06-27 17:10
激活softice时窗口显示的是当前程序执行的命令。你可以先用table命令看看你的符号表有没有被加载,如果看见了符号表再用file命令打开其中的文件,再用bpx .行号 在代吗中下断点。也可以在源代码中加入int 3指令,重新编译,麻烦一点效果是一样的。
leerom
qifeng8
驱动小牛
驱动小牛
  • 注册日期2003-08-26
  • 最后登录2013-01-31
  • 粉丝0
  • 关注0
  • 积分9分
  • 威望80点
  • 贡献值0点
  • 好评度21点
  • 原创分0分
  • 专家分0分
板凳#
发布于:2004-09-14 13:34
我用的是ddk,那该怎么做
游客

返回顶部